The WTA Tour is set to begin its 2021 season in a new event in Abu Dhabi. The city, which usually plays host to a men’s exo in late December, will be home to the first event on the 2021 WTA calendar, and the field is packed.

Four of the Top 10 players entered including Australian Open champion Sofia Kenin, Elina Svitolina, Karolina Pliskova and Aryna Sabalenka who finished 2020 winning nine straight matches.

The 64-field main draw will begin Wednesday and finish with the finals on Wednesday the 13th.


Also playing are Garbine Muguruza, Elena Rybakina, Elise Mertens, Maria Sakkari and Jennifer Brady. American Amanda Anisimova was a late withdrawal.

The projected quarterfinals:
1 Kenin v 5 Muguruza
4 Sabalenka v 6 Rybakina
8 Vondrousova v 3 Pliskova
7 Mertens v 2 Svitolina

Muguruza opens her 2021 against Kristina Mladenovic in the best match of the first round. She then could meet Kenin in the quarters in a rematch of their 2020 Australian Open title match.

Coco Gauff, Qiang Wang, Leylah Fernandez, Donna Vekic and Vera Zvonareva are also in the field. Gauff opens against little-known Norwegian Ulrikke Eikeri.

Players in Abu Dhabi will be able to get on a charter flight to Melbourne departing from nearby Dubai where the women’s qualifying will be held.
